Output 56de2347128cf07cda9d8308520ca33d4c6f3ddc4d83616c5fe505a69eff6f5f:12

value
20098882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fe428c1bed631a38bcd4b89a1fd2cfe8fe1b376 OP_EQUAL
address
MGeBkS74ASKFpA3wynY1LtFnZ6xPhHnnHb
transaction
56de2347128cf07cda9d8308520ca33d4c6f3ddc4d83616c5fe505a69eff6f5f
spent
true